WebDec 6, 2024 · To reheat in the oven, preheat your o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it and place the waffles on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Bake for about 5-7 minutes, or until crisp. You can also try using an air fryer set to 375 degrees Fahrenheit for 3-5 minutes.

WebUse a Low Heat Oven. One of the best ways to keep waffles nice and crispy is to put them in an oven on a low heat. The oven will help the waffles to steam, stopping the moisture from building up in them and ensuring that they don’t end up soggy and unpleasant. It will also keep them hot and add a gentle crispiness to the texture.
